Mercury is a colorless metal, volatile at room temperature, and can be absorbed by the body through the digestive tract, respiratory tract, and surface skin contact, leading to mercury poisoning. Previously, mercury poisoning cases were mostly concentrated in the field of industrial and agricultural production, the main reason is: organic mercury compounds in pesticide production, textile, paper and part of the military field has a relatively wide range of applications, due to inadvertent operation or misuse, misuse and inhalation caused. The main clinical manifestations of acute mercury poisoning: gastrointestinal discomfort, oral lesions, neurological damage, renal damage, myocarditis, hepatic function involvement, and local contact site lesions such as contact dermatitis, conjunctivitis, corneal edema. Chronic mercury poisoning begins with toxic neurasthenia syndrome, as well as numbness and tingling sensation of the tongue, lips, ends of the limbs, tremor of the limbs, insomnia, malaise, proteinuria, lethargy, swelling, etc., and the progression of the disease can be characterized by a large amount of proteinuria, hypertension, and impaired renal function. Mercury poisoning-related toxicity testing has become a routine test in the process of diagnosis and treatment of refractory nephrotic syndrome and chronic glomerulonephritis in the Department of Nephrology of the hospital, and the specimens are sent to the toxicity laboratory of the People’s Liberation Army (PLA) 307 Hospital. According to the incomplete statistics of Dr. Su from the Department of Nephrology of Peking University Hospital, mercury toxicity-related renal damage accounts for 5-20% of the causes of such diseases, and mercury toxicity-related factors account for an even higher percentage of kidney disease patients who have used whitening cosmetics for a long period of time or who have received long-term whitening and slimming services from unscrupulous beauty salons! Patients diagnosed with mercury poisoning related kidney damage, the treatment effect is very good, after the end of mercury, protein conversion rate is more than 50%, after 3 months of follow-up, urine protein conversion rate can reach more than 90%, and free from hormone and immunosuppressant treatment.
